click(function(event) 中的event是事件对象的意思,event这里因为是单击,就是mouseEvent(鼠标事件)。eve...
12$(function(){3$("#sub").bind("click",function(event){4varusername = $("#username").val();//获取元素的值5if(username==""){//判断值是否为空6$("#msg").html("文本框的值不能为空.");//提示信息7returnfalse;8}9})10})11 同理,上面的冒泡事件也可以通过return false来处理。 $(...
this和event.target都是dom对象,可以转换为jquery对象:$(this)和$(event.target) $("a[href=http://www.baidu.com]").click(function(event) { alert(event.target.href); return false; }); event.which:获取在鼠标单击事件中鼠标的左、中、右键(左键1,中间键2,右键3),在键盘事件中键盘的键码值 $(...
$('input').bind('click', function (e) { //接受事件对象参数 alert(e); }); 1. 2. 3. 4. type 属性获取这个事件的事件类型,例如:click $('div').click(function (e) { alert(e.type); //打印click }); 1. 2. 3. target 属性获取触发事件的 DOM 元素,就是触发元素的节点,比如,div下还...
selector`是要绑定事件的元素的选择器,`event`是事件类型(比如`click`、`mouseover`等),`function...
$("a").click(function(event){ event.preventDefault(); }); 尝试一下 » 定义和用法 event.preventDefault() 方法阻止元素发生默认的行为。 例如: 当点击提交按钮时阻止对表单的提交 阻止以下 URL 的链接 提示:请使用event.isDefaultPrevented()方法来检查指定的事件上是否调用了 preventDefault() 方法。
1. 使用`on()`方法来绑定事件:```$(selector).on(event, function)```其中,`selector`是要...
在 jQuery 中,事件处理通过 `on()` 方法实现。使用如下语法: $(selector).on(event, function)。其中,selector 是绑定事件的目标元素的选择器,event 是事件类型,如 'click' 或 'mouseover',function 是事件处理函数。例如,以下代码将为所有按钮添加点击事件处理函数: $("button").on("...
首先通过jQuery.event.fix(event)创建jQuery的event对象来代理访问原生的event,jQuery.event.fix这个方法会对event做兼容处理。 然后通过jQuery.event.handlers计算出委托事件处理队列handlerQueue(冒泡路径上的元素),没有委托则保存着当前元素和保存着其事件处理相关信息的对象handleObj。遍历委托事件处理队列,再遍历事件处理...
function handler(event) { alert(event.data.foo); } $("p").bind("click", {foo: "bar"}, handler) Result: alert("bar") 函数:unbind(type, fn) 功能:解除事件的绑定 返回:jQuery对象 参数:type事件的类型名,fn响应函数 例子: jQuery Code ...